Online gambling technology company SharpLink has invested $425 million in Ethereum, causing its stock price to surge over 400% in a single day.

The American online gambling technology company SharpLink Gaming (NASDAQ: SBET) announced a major strategic adjustment, planning to incorporate $425 million worth of Ethereum (ETH) into its corporate financial system. Upon the announcement, SharpLink's stock price skyrocketed by 433.18%, closing at $35.83, becoming the latest focal point at the intersection of crypto finance and iGaming industry.

This plan, known as the "Ethereum Financial Reserve Strategy," marks a critical step for SharpLink in asset allocation beyond its core business. The company's founder and CEO, Rob Phythian, stated, "This is a significant milestone in the development history of SharpLink, symbolizing an upgrade in our business model and capital strategy."

To raise funds, the company issued over 69.1 million common shares through a private placement PIPE (Private Investment in Public Equity) agreement, priced at $6.15 per share (with the management team purchasing at $6.72 per share). The proceeds will be used to purchase Ethereum, serving as corporate reserve assets.

SharpLink's decision has received a positive response from giants in the crypto field. ConsenSys, founded by Ethereum co-founder Joseph Lubin and the company behind MetaMask, served as the lead investor in this funding round, attracting heavyweight investment institutions such as ParaFi Capital, Electric Capital, Pantera Capital, Arrington Capital, and Galaxy Digital.

Moreover, Joseph Lubin will join the SharpLink board and serve as chairman after the transaction is completed (expected on May 29). This personnel change is interpreted by the outside world as a signal of SharpLink's deep integration into crypto finance.

In the market, the price of Ethereum also rose by 4% within 24 hours, reaching $2639, boosted by the news. Several analysts believe that SharpLink's move could pave a new path for ETH as "corporate reserve assets," similar to the precedent set by Michael Saylor's MicroStrategy incorporating Bitcoin into its company's balance sheet.

This strategic transformation not only demonstrates SharpLink's confidence in blockchain assets but may also provide a template for more publicly traded companies looking to step beyond Bitcoin and seek diverse crypto allocations.
